# Service Accounts: String Extraction

The `extract-i18n` script pulls translatable strings from all Bramblewick repos and pushes them to the Glossa service. It runs under the `i18n-extractor` service account. Do not run it under your personal account; Glossa rate-limits individual users aggressively. The account has write access to the staging catalog only. Set the token in your shell before invoking the script. The current staging token is below.

API key for kahap-kafog: zpat15_6qzxZ7YR8aDwjmp

Management Meeting Minutes — Reseller Programme

Present: finance leads, commercial director.

The Corvalane reseller programme was approved in principle. Margin tiers were set at three levels, with quarterly true-ups handled by finance. Onboarding of the first five partners begins next month.

Finance will model cash timing before launch. Please review the confidential note appended below before circulating anything.

confidential, kahog-bawif: The northern region missed its Pramir quota by 20.0 percent last quarter. Casaxek Freight plans to lower the Fraion list price by 41.5 percent in December. The finance team signed off on a budget of $236.4 million for Project Druius. The renewal with Fenysix Partners closes at $91.3 million a year, 2.1 percent below the last contract.

## Support

Cold starts on Glimmerfunc handlers typically take 2–4 seconds on first invocation after idle. Before escalating a customer report, confirm the handler's warm-pool setting and collect the invocation timestamp, region, and runtime version. Reports missing these details will be returned for clarification. Known cold-start regressions are tracked in the release notes. For confirmed cases, contact the runtime team directly.

pager mailbox: holius@nelvrogrid.internal

Subject: On-call handover — Ledgerline partition rollout

Hi Marit, handing over mid-rollout. The orders table in Ledgerline is now partitioned by month through Q3; the backfill job for April is still running and must not be interrupted. All DDL was executed under the audited migration role, with statements logged for review. If anything looks off, reach the data platform desk here.

escalation mailbox, kaweg-kahif: druwyn.sordor@nelvroworks.corp